Abstract

The Hybrid Constitution/Melez Anayasa defines the principles upon which a Hybrid Constitution between nature and technology is based. This is an artistic task, because nature and technology cannot inscribe their Magisteria as beings and rights inside a ‘Constitution’, but a beginning for a new utopic non-human-centred vision. The Hybrid Constitution is based on the assumption that best constitution is a mixed system, including human, nature, and low- and high-tech elements. This constitution distinguishes between human citizens, who had the right to participate in the state, and non-citizens and Others, who had the right to be represented. The otherness. The Hybrid Constitution/Melez Anayasa is an artwork presented at the Amber Festival in Istanbul in 2011 and the argument of an essay published in the AUT AUT issue 361/2014 and titled La condizione postumana.
